Why Prayer Matters for Warriors

Veterans often carry burdens that are too heavy for any human being to bear alone. The weight of what they've seen, done, and survived can crush the strongest warrior. But there is One who says, "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est." (Matthew 11:28)

When we pray for veterans, we are inviting the God of the universe to intervene in their lives. We are standing in the gap between their pain and their healing. We are declaring that they are not forgotten, not alone, and not beyond hope.
